2.ProductSpecicationsandDescription
2.2.6.EngineF/WControlAlgorithm
2.2.6.1.Feeding
Iffeedingfromacassette,thedriveofthepickuprolleriscontrolledbycontrollingthesolenoid.Theon/offofthe
solenoidiscontrolledbycontrollingthegeneraloutputportortheexternaloutputport.Whilepapermoves,occurrence
ofJamisjudgedasbelow.
ItemDescription
JAM0Afterpickingup,papercannotbeenteredbecausetopaperisnotfed.
Afterpickingup,paperenteredbutitcannotreachtothefeedsensorinpredeterminedperiodof
time.duetoslip,etc.
Afterpickingup,ifthefeedsensorisnoton,re-pickup.Afterre-pickingup,ifthefeedsensoris
notonaftercertaintime,itisJAM0.
Eventhoughthepaperreachestothefeedsensor,thefeedsensordoesn’tbeON.
JAM1Aftertheleadingedgeofthepaperpassesthefeedsensor,thetrailingedgeofthepapercannotpass
thefeedsensorafterpredeterminedperiodoftime.
Aftertheleadingedgeofthepaperpassesthefeedsensor,thepapercannotreachtheexitsensor
afterpredeterminedperiodoftime.
*Thepaperexistsbetweenthefeedsensorandtheexitsensor.
JAM2Afterthetrailingedgeofthepaperpassesthefeedsensor,thepapercannotpasstheexitsensorpredetermined
periodoftime.
2.2.6.2.Transfer
Thechargingvoltage,developingvoltageandthetransfervoltagearecontrolledbyPWM(PulseWidthModulation).The
eachoutputvoltageischangeableduetothePWMduty.Thetransfervoltageadmittedwhenthepaperpassesthetransfer
rollerisdecidedbyenvironmentconditions.Theresistancevalueofthetransferrollerischangedduetothesurrounding
environmentortheenvironmentoftheset,andthevoltagevalue,whichchangesduetotheenvironments,ischanged
throughADconverter.Thevoltagevalueforimpressingtothetransferrollerisdecidedbythechangedvalue.
